The bust of King O'Malley was presented during the Centenary of Canberra three ceremonial trowels. Lord Denman wielded one, Prime minister Andrew Fisher wielded another and the Minister for Home Affairs King O'Malley wielded the third. The bust is one of 2000 limited editions--Information from acquisitions documentation.
